Unravelling the Credit Crunch Book
Offering insight into how the financial system works and how the credit crisis arose this book provides a comprehensive account of the credit crunch that is easily understandable to non-specialists. It explains how the financial system was drawn into the crunch and the issues that need to be addressed to prevent further disasters.Read More
